馃挵 $30B Milestone Reached

Real-world asset tokenization has crossed $30 billion onchain, marking a 10-fold increase since early 2024.
The growth is driven by institutional capital rather than retail speculation. Assets being tokenized include:
- US Treasury debt
- Private credit
- Stocks
- Real estate
This represents a measurable shift of traditional finance value onto blockchain infrastructure. The trend indicates that institutional adoption of tokenized assets is accelerating beyond theoretical discussions into practical implementation.

MiCA Compliance Deadline Approaches for EU Crypto Firms

**July 1st marks a critical regulatory milestone for cryptocurrency operations in Europe.** The Markets in Crypto-Assets (MiCA) regulation's grandfathering period ends on this date, creating a hard deadline for all crypto firms operating in the EU. **Key requirements:** - All Crypto-Asset Service Providers must obtain full MiCA authorization by July 1st - Firms still operating under previous national rules must transition or cease EU operations - No exceptions will be granted past the deadline Some organizations have already achieved compliance status, positioning themselves as "MiCA-compliant, regulated from day one." The Graph Foundation's regulatory task force has been monitoring MiCA alongside four other critical frameworks affecting the crypto industry. This represents a significant shift in how cryptocurrency businesses operate within European markets, establishing unified regulatory standards across member states.
